About The Heartland Institute

The Heartland Institute was founded in 1984 in Arlington Heights, United States, at a time when the public policy landscape was increasingly dominated by progressive ideas and government-led solutions. A group of free-market advocates saw a need for a research and education organization that would consistently argue for limited government, personal liberty, and market-based approaches to social and economic challenges. From its headquarters at 3939 N Wilke Rd in Arlington Heights, Illinois, the institute set out to provide an alternative voice in policy debates, particularly in areas where government intervention was expanding. Over the decades, it has grown into a well-known free-market think tank, building a network that connects its research with thousands of elected officials across the country.

Current Focus and Policy Areas

Today, The Heartland Institute concentrates on a range of public policy issues, with particular emphasis on climate change, health care reform, education, and economic policy. The organization is perhaps best known for its skeptical stance on human-caused climate change, arguing through its Center on Climate and Environmental Policy that the scientific consensus is overstated and that moderate warming may bring benefits. This position places it at the center of the climate change debate, where it produces research papers, hosts conferences, and publishes videos that challenge mainstream environmental policy. Beyond climate, the institute also focuses on health care reform, often promoting free-market alternatives to government-run systems, and on education reform, advocating for school choice and parental rights. Its work in economic policy emphasizes energy independence, tax reform, and the dangers of socialism, all from a right-of-center, libertarian perspective.
